The Workout: Pax did a group of exercises and then did one loop in the parking lot. When Pax returned they partnered up with a pax that finished near them. The two pax then squared off to see who could complete the exercises and do one lap. The first pax back added two reps to the first exercise for the second set. Pax did 3 sets of each group of exercises. When a new group of exercises was introduced pax completed a lap to see who their next partner would be.

Group 1:
1 Burpee
5 Overhead Press
10 Kettlebell Swings
20 Reverse Lunges

Group 2:
1 Turkish Getup
5 Tricep Extensions
10 Kettlebell Snatch
20 Squats

Group 3:
1 Double Merkin Burpee
5 Rows
10 Ground Pounders
20 Deadlifts

Pax did 2 minutes of lateral/diagonal speed slides between groups

An homage to a classic that Deadbolt introduced me to years ago – 10 rounds with Tyson. However, we stayed in the meetup parking lot and worked the 4 corners there in the hopes that we would finally make all 10 rounds. Exercises at each corner were:

Round 1 – Standard Merkins

 

Round 2 – Jump Squats

 

Round 3 – Pickle Pounders

 

Round 4 – Turkish Getups

 

Round 5 – Burpees

 

Round 6 – Diamond Merkins

 

Round 7 – Star Jumps

 

Round 8 – Prisoner Squats

 

Round 9 – Peeping Lipstick (Turkish Getup on the down, Star Jump on the up)

 

Round 10 – Double Merkin Burpees

We stayed together and finished with time for 3 minutes of mary.

YHC pre-blasted Monday about one of the most epic workouts at Possum Trot that he experienced from June 6, 2018. This workout was a mere week prior to SouthWake celebrating 5 years and and 6 months before SouthWake became it’s own region (that’s right you can’t find the BB on SouthWake because we were part of Raleigh). I’m pretty sure M4L convinced Warchild from Raleigh to come down and give us a special beatdown and a little message in picking up the 6. I think we underestimate what it means and how important it is to pick up the six. For lots of guys it is what keeps them coming back, it keeps them engaged, keeps them accelerating, or gives them purpose. The message was loud and clear, that we pick up the six when the workout is easy or when the workout is tough. Right time, right message, lifelong impact. I didn’t know Warchild well to be honest. Our paths crossed maybe a few times over my time in F3 but his legacy goes deep. Almost 1 year ago Warchild lost his battle with addiction. He was one of those guys who was the 6 in some part of this life. He needed guys picking him up along the way. He went through Healing Transitions and felt the impact that F3 leaves on men. I watched and listened to Raleigh morn and heard the stories and felt the impact he left. It’s ironic that we never truly feel the impact that some men leave until they leave. I’m blessed to have been at Possum Trot that morning because that one workout makes me more of who I am today and than all the miles I ran over the past few years, more than the marathons, the PRs. Living 3rd allows you to be your best.
